I'm starting to get an idea of whats needed here. > Allow customizable bean mapping for QueryResponse.getBeans(..) > -------------------------------------------------------------- > > Key: SOLR-2708 > URL: https://issues.apache.org/jira/browse/SOLR-2708 > Project: Solr > Issue Type: Improvement > Components: clients - java > Affects Versions: 1.4, 3.1 > Reporter: Bozhidar Bozhanov > Attachments: SOLR-2708.patch, SOLR-2708.patch > > > The mechanism for getting beans is rather limited - only classes > @Field-annotated fields. > Imaging the following subprojects: > - common > - search > And you want to reuse a class from common as a result from a solr search. You > should either duplicate the structure or make common depend on solrj. Neither > are desirable. > So, my suggestion: > - introduce a pluggable mechanism for bean resolution. Currently it is > impossible - it uses private methods and private inner classes. (This will be > useful for custom conversions, because the existing one fails in some cases > where BeanUtils.copyProperties works.) > - allow externalized (xml) configuration > - allow detecting all fields, annotated or not (off by default) -- This message is automatically generated by JIRA.
